THE HISTORICAL ANTIQUITIES OF HERTFORDSHIRE
Written by Henry Chauncy.
Stock no. 1712811
Published by Ben Griffin. 1st 1700. Good condition.

Large format. Full leather binding with raised bands to spine and gilt title and decoration to spine, gilt borders to covers. Only 500 copies printed. Reference book states 66 engravings including 2 maps, no list of plates in volume. Subtitle: "with the Original of Counties, Hundreds or Wapentakes, Boroughs, Corporations, Towns, Parishes, Villages and Hamlets. The Foundation and Origin of Monasteries, Churches, Advowsons, Tythes, Rectories, Impropriations and Vicarages in General. Describing the County..." 1 or 3 plates missing, depending on your research, a missing plate is North Prospect of Town of Hertford. Leather edges worn with small split at top of spine. Front endpaper almost detached, but otherwise binding sound but front and rear joints showing. Previous owners notes to first blank page which has a corner loss. 1 plate has a little margin loss, 2 plates have closed tears. Some page browning particularly to pages at rear of book.
